Security Improvement of the Iris Biometric System Database
Nowadays, unique identifiers are used to authenticate individuals. These identifiers are called biometrics with iris being one of the most popular ones. Research performed in this paper consist of designing a new identification system based on improved security in iris database. In this paper, we propose an iris template protection method based on Visual Cryptography (VC) and RSA. For iris template protection, the binary iris template is divided into two shares using VC, where one share is stored in the database and the other is kept with the user on a smart card. In order to provide additional security, the share that is stored in the database is encrypted with RSA encryption. In the next step the patterns obtained from each image are compared with the patterns in the database and, by defining a threshold, the identification procedure is carried out. In this paper, the CASIA - v1 image bank has been used. The EER value after encryption is approximately 0.01.
